Established in 1995, the Lester Prairie Business
Association’s primary goal is to promote a
strong business community in Lester Prairie.
The LPBA provides a welcome packet for
new residents, sponsors Santa at the LP Holiday
Celebration, helps sponsor a spring fl ing and
business expo, sponsors the kiddie parade
at Prairie Days, collects food for the McLeod
Emergency Food Drive in March, sponsors
Music in the Park, and sponsors a Halloween
Business Treat or Treat.
The association meets the third Tuesday of
each month at noon at the LP City Hall or other
designated meeting spot.

To have a veteran’s name engraved
on the Veterans Monument, call Veterans
Monument Chairman Ralph Machemehl at
320-395-2246. The only recquirement to have
a veteran’s name placed on the monument is
an honorable discharge from active or reserve
forces. The veteran can be alive or deceased.
Check out the monument in Central Park.
